用 AutoHotkey 实现AltSnap的核心功能

type
status
category
date
slug
summary
tags
icon
password
-
看到这么一款工具:
Windows 全局 Alt 键窗口管理器。
这是一款将 Linux 系统中高效的窗口管理方式复刻到 Windows 平台的工具。你只需按住 Alt 键,即可用鼠标在窗口的任何位置轻松拖动、缩放和停靠,彻底告别繁琐地寻找并点击标题栏和边框的传统操作。
 
这很方便!
 
软件还未下载试用, 想着如何用 AutoHotkey (v2) 实现其核心功能:
  1. Alt + 鼠标左键 拖动窗口
  1. Alt + 鼠标右键 改变大小
  1. Alt + 鼠标中键 最大化窗口
  1. Alt + 滚轮 调窗口透明度
; 补充: windows11系统, 2个显示器
 
接下来,
  • 先用 chatgpt o3 模型写脚本, 修改7次, 无一能行;
  • 再用 gemini 2.5pro 接着来, 多次修改后还是不行;
  • 试试deepseek, 唉
  • 最后打开 Grok 4, 经过3轮后搞定。 有一点小瑕疵, Alt + 鼠标左键拖动 在窗口最大化时不起作用, 是否可以调整为 当窗口最大化时使用"Alt + 鼠标左键" 拖动窗口时, 窗口会自动缩小, 就像直接用鼠标在标题栏拖曳的效果那样? Grok也不废话, 直接贴代码:
 
Everything works!
 
Loading...

© louder 2025